Eight years after launch, Mercury probe and its Mercury Transfer Module consciously uncouple as orbit approaches
After nearly eight years, ESA and JAXA's BepiColombo spacecraft is finally nearing Mercury, as engineers begin the arrival sequence by jettisoning the power module that got it this far. The spacecraft stack separated from the Mercury Transfer Module (MTM) on September 3 at around 1400 CEST. After a tense few minutes, controllers confirmed that a preliminary Doppler signal had been detected, indicating that the MTM had separated successfully; by 1552 CEST, it was confirmed that signals had been picked up, indicating that all had gone to plan. The solar panels of the Mercury Planetary Orbiter (MPO) were charging the spacecraft's batteries.The next stage involves dropping into orbit around Mercury on November 21. Then the Mercury Magnetospheric Orbiter (MMO) – aka Mio – will be released between December 9 and 10, and a week later MPO will start moving to its final orbit over 480 x 1500 km, with science commencing in April 2027.
The arrival is a year later than planned. BepiColombo was supposed to have been orbiting Mercury in December 2025, but problems with the spacecraft's Solar Electric Power (SEP) system meant the trajectory had to be rethought, which extended the spacecraft's cruise.
